A cold front is pushing through Oregon with the chance for a little rain. Another high pressure ridge (“Arch” shape on the jet stream) will bring back the fog with possible freezing fog. Still not enough snow for Willamette Pass or Hoodoo to open for skiing, but Mt. Ashland has opened.
